The Evolution of Medical Credentialing
Historically, a physician would request a license in the state where they meant to practice and stay there for the duration of their profession. Today's medical landscape is significantly various. With the increase of telemedicine, locum tenens work, ÄRztliche Approbation Online VerfüGbar and multi-state health care systems, Geprüfte Medizinische Approbation Kaufen practitioners frequently need to hold licenses in several jurisdictions simultaneously.
Each state medical board operates as an independent entity with its own set of rules, costs, and documentation requirements. This fragmentation produces a considerable administrative concern. Expert medical licensing websites function as intermediaries, employing professionals who comprehend the nuances of each state's board and the Federation of State Medical Boards (FSMB) guidelines.

How a Professional Medical License Website Works
When a specialist chooses to "buy" a licensing service, they are basically acquiring a project management bundle. The procedure typically follows a structured workflow developed to lessen the involvement of the physician.
1. The Initial Consultation and Data Collection
The process starts with the practitioner providing their CV and basic qualifications. The service provider then conducts a preliminary screening to recognize prospective "warnings," such as spaces in practice or past disciplinary actions, which may need additional documentation.
2. Application Preparation
The website's professionals occupy the state-specific applications. They ensure that all terminology lines up with what boards anticipate to see. This is particularly essential for International Medical Graduates (IMGs) who might have various file formats.
3. Confirmation Management
This is arguably the most valuable phase. The service contacts:
- Medical Schools (for records and diplomas)
- Post-graduate Training Programs (Internships, Residencies, Fellowships)
- Hospital Affiliations
- Peer References
- Other State Boards (for license verifications)
4. Continuous Monitoring and Follow-up
Medical boards are typically understaffed and overloaded. An expert service supplies routine follow-ups to guarantee the application does not sit stagnant on an analyst's desk.
Required Documentation for Licensing
Regardless of whether one uses a service or uses independently, specific core documents are generally needed. Expert licensing websites usually offer a safe and secure website for specialists to submit the following:
- Proof of Identity: Birth certificates, passports, or naturalization papers.
- Educational Credentials: Medical school diplomas and official transcripts.
- Evaluation Scores: USMLE, COMLEX, or LMCC scores.
- Post-Graduate Documentation: Completion certificates from residency and fellowship programs.
- Work History: A comprehensive, sequential list of all activities given that medical school graduation.
- Malpractice History: Detailed reports of any past or pending claims.
The Role of the Interstate Medical Licensure Compact (IMLC)
Many modern-day medical licensing sites concentrate on the IMLC. This is an arrangement among getting involved U.S. states to streamline the licensing process for physicians who desire to practice in numerous states. While the IMLC makes the procedure faster, the initial qualification (determining the "State of Principal Licensure") still requires careful paperwork, which licensing services are well-equipped to manage.
